Sanitising pods could be the key to allowing fans to return to Premier League grounds. Supporters are set to be kept away from stadiums when football restarts, with June 13 the latest target for fixtures to begin again.
Social distancing remains crucial in the UK, with the Government lockdown still in force up and down the country. Football could work around the current climate, though, with coronavirus tests set to be paid for by the Premier League.
Players will be tested twice-a-week in order to keep them safe amid the ongoing spread of Covid-19. With fans, though, more appropriate measures need to be sorted before thousands gather to watch games.
